Soft tissue at-a-glance

Similar to the way we can chart existing work, tx recommendations, etc and visually see them on the pt chart, it would be great if we could visually plot a soft tissue note such as fibromas or geographic tongue, etc.

    Probably like a procedure for posting. In our system it is set up so things such as abfractions, fractured teeth, etc show up under the procedure codes list and then are able to be illustrated on the odontogram -- i.e. an abfraction can be selected from the procedure codes list, posted as existing, and then when we select the surfaces it shows up as a black triangle in the class V part of the tooth. If there was a way that we could list fibroma or amalgam tattoo or whatever we are finding on the soft tissue and then have it appear in the odontogram adjacent to whatever tooth it is nearest that would be helpful. Or if it's possible, even having the option of charting a finding between to teeth - say a pt has an amalgam tattoo on the buccal mucosa between teeth #4 and 5 - if we could create a visual marker to represent an amalgam tattoo and then be able to actually chart it so it shows up as a black circle (or whatever) in between the teeth next to which it appears.
